Foundation Moisture Control in Tampa, FL
Foundation moisture control services focus on managing excess moisture around a property's foundation to prevent issues such as basement flooding, mold growth, and structural damage. These services typically include installing drainage systems, vapor barriers, or sump pumps to redirect water away from the foundation and reduce humidity levels inside the building. Projects may involve addressing existing moisture problems or implementing preventative measures during new construction or renovation to ensure a dry, stable foundation.
Homeowners often seek foundation moisture control to protect their investment and maintain a healthy indoor environment. Before requesting this service, property owners should consider the history of water intrusion, drainage patterns around the property, and specific concerns about dampness or mold. Understanding the scope of the project, including potential repairs or upgrades needed to improve drainage and moisture barriers, helps ensure the most effective solutions are implemented to safeguard the foundation over the long term.

Foundation Moisture Control Questions
What is foundation moisture control? It involves managing moisture levels around a building’s foundation to prevent issues like cracking, shifting, or water intrusion.
Why is moisture control important for foundations? Proper moisture levels help maintain structural stability and prevent water damage inside the property.
What types of foundation moisture control methods are available? Solutions include waterproofing, drainage systems, and vapor barriers tailored to specific property needs.
How can property owners identify moisture issues in the foundation? Signs include damp or moldy basement areas, cracks in the foundation, or uneven flooring inside the building.
